Output 57458531836c8f518a90e325f4c69f833dee84910329958e88807348b90edbbc:0

value
16981698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6a80e7a0399874239625dd3115f559a10cd457a2 OP_EQUAL
address
3BQ9yLeMWLFSS6dCwHJzjNjuDw2xEtfbzJ
transaction
57458531836c8f518a90e325f4c69f833dee84910329958e88807348b90edbbc
confirmations
364289
spent
true